- How To Run The Program:
-
- After starting the program, you will see a Welcome Screen that
- tells you a little about the program. Before you can perform any
- word substitutions you will need to load a story file. Select
- the (L)oad option from the menu bar either with the mouse or by
- pressing the letter "L". A file loading screen will appear
- listing all of the story files found on disk, in the CT program
- directory. You can select a story file by pressing the letter
- beside the story file name or use the mouse to click on the name.
-
- Once the story file is loaded you will be shown, and told
- verbally if you have a Sound Blaster, how many substitutions of
- each word type are required. You can select any of the word
- types from the menu bar by pressing any of the following keys or
- by clicking on the menu bar with the mouse:
-
- (N)oun p(R)onoun (V)erb (A)dverb ad(J)ective
-
-
-
-
-
- Enter the required number of words for each word type. After all
- words are entered you will be able to read the story with your
- words substituted for the original words.
-
- If you wish to edit your word list, then select the word type,
- like (N)oun, from the menu bar and make your changes.
-
- You can print your new story by selecting the (P)rint option from
- the menu bar. It will be printed on your standard line printer
- attached to your primary line printer port LPT1.
-
- Selecting se(T)up on the menu bar will allow you to change the
- program options like, Normal or Advanced mode, Printing Device
- and Sound Blaster Sound Control. A description of each option
- follows:

- Command Line Switches:
-
- There are several command line switches that can be used
- when you start the program. These options are listed below.
- All of the switches start with a "/" and are separated by a
- space if more than one is used.
-
- The switches are:
- /S - Sound OFF (Default Sound ON)
-
- /A - Advanced Mode OFF (Default Advanced ON)
-
- /F - Print To File STORY.PNT
-
- /1 - Print To LPT1 (Default Printing Device)
- /2 - Print To LPT2
- /3 - Print To LPT3
-
- /? - Display Help Information On Screen
-
-
-
-
- Example:
- C:> CT /S /A /F This will turn sound OFF,
- set Advanced Mode OFF and
- print to the File STORY.PNT.
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
-
- Note: If you do not have a Sound Blaster Sound Card in your
- computer, you can use the /S switch to keep CT from
- trying to load the drivers and displaying error messages
- when they are not found.
